Synopsis:
The two parts of this book examine how iconic communication developed historically and is continuing to do so in this age of digital information. The first part gives a comprehensive overview of the uses that evolved throughout the centuries, from earliest known symbols and icons. The second part looks to the future and the effects of the computer on icons and symbol systems. The role of designers is discussed, stressing the need for them to collaborate with practitioners and consider multi-cultural aspects, in an ever-changing situation.
